The financials
Diebold Nixdorf, Incorporated by the numbers
Diebold Nixdorf, Incorporated (DBD) reported revenue of $892M in Q1 2026 (quarter ended Mar 31, 2026), up 6.0% from the same quarter a year earlier. That came with a gross margin of 24% and net income of $5.0M (0.6% of revenue). For the full year FY2025, revenue was $3.81B (+1.5% year on year) and net income $95M. Its largest segment in Jun 2026 was Banking at $635M, 68% of the disclosed total, well ahead of Retail at 32%.
| Income statement | Q1 2026 | Q1 2025 | Change |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$892M | $841M | +6.0% |
| Gross profit | $213M | $202M | +5.3% |
| Operating income | $33M | $30M | +10% |
| Net income | $5.0M | −$8.3M | to a profit |
| Diluted EPS | $0.14 | −$0.22 | to a profit |
